薄山林场森林生态系统碳储量与碳密度动态研究

Dynamic and Density of Carbon Storage in Forest Ecosystem in Boshan National Forest Farm

  • 摘要: 基于1987—2007年3次森林资源清查数据,运用材积源生物量法对河南省驻马店市薄山林场森林生态系统的碳储量进行测算。结果表明,1987—2007年,薄山林场森林植被总的碳储量从421304.99t增加到636843.53t,林分碳密度从94.09t/hm2增加至113.51t/hm2,碳储量增加明显;乔木层平均碳密度在2007年达到33.90t/hm2,高于河南省整体水平,接近于全国水平;薄山林场森林生态系统的碳汇贡献最大的主要是近熟林、成熟林与过熟林,但潜力在于中龄林与近熟林。

     

    Abstract: Base on the forest resource inventory data from 1987 to 2007, using volumederived biomass method, the paper calculated the forest ecosystem carbon storage in Boshan National Forest Farm, Zhumadian City, Henan Province. The result showed that from 1989 to 2007, the total forest ecosystem carbon stored had increased from 421 304.99 t to 636 843.53 t, the carbon density had increased from 94.09 t/hm2 to 113.51 t/hm2, carbon storage increased significantly. The average of carbon density of tree layer in 2007 is 33.90 t/hm2, which was higher than the average level of Henan Province and near to that of national. The largest contributors to forest ecosystem carbon ‘sink’ function in Boshan National Forest Farm was near mature forest, matures forest and over mature forest, but as for the ‘sink’ potential, was in the middle aged forest and near mature forest.
